| Line item | Three Months Ended / March 31, 2026 | Three Months Ended / March 31, 2025 |
|---|---|---|
| Cash flows from financing activities: | ||
| Proceeds from revolving credit facility | 140,000 | 261,000 |
| Repayments of revolving credit facility | (35,000) | (145,000) |
| Repayments of term loans | — | (112) |
| Proceeds from issuance of common shares, net | — | 65,483 |
| Payments of equity issuance costs | — | (47) |
| Distributions paid to noncontrolling interests | (289) | (311) |
| Dividends paid to stockholders | (44,439) | (41,119) |

- What is National Health Investors's debt repayments?
- National Health Investors (NHI) reported debt repayments of $0 in Q1 2026.
- How has National Health Investors's debt repayments changed year-over-year?
- National Health Investors's debt repayments decreased by 100.0% year-over-year, from $112K to $0.
- What is the long-term trend for National Health Investors's debt repayments?
- Over 4 years (2021 to 2025), National Health Investors's debt repayments has grown at a -9.0%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$293.32M to $200.82M.
- What does debt repayments mean?
- Cash used to repay or retire outstanding debt obligations, including scheduled maturities and early redemptions.
